ORDER TERMINATING AN ORDER TO CEASE AND DESIST
FDIC-96-190b
IT IS HEREBY ORDERED, that the Order to Cease and Desist issued against Abel Holtz, individually, and as a former institution-affiliated party of Capital Bank, Miami, Florida, 1 pursuant to section 8(b) of the Federal Deposit Insurance Act, 12 U.S.C. § 1818(b), on December 18, 1996, be, and hereby is, terminated.
Dated at Memphis, Tennessee, this 1st day of June, 1998.
By delegated authority.
1 On December 31, 1997, Union Planters Corporation, Memphis, Tennessee, acquired all the outstnading shares of Capital Bancorp, Miami, Florida, the holding company of Capital Bank, Miami, Florida. Effective January 19, 1998, the Capital Bank, Miami, Florida, name was changed to Union Planters Bank of Florida, Miami, Florida.
